Q: Is 45,510,344 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 45,510,344 is not a prime number.

Why is 45,510,344 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 45510344 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 11 22 44 88 103 206 412 824 1,133 2,266 4,532 5,021 9,064 10,042 20,084 40,168 55,231 110,462 220,924 441,848 517,163 1,034,326 2,068,652 4,137,304 5,688,793 11,377,586 22,755,172 and 45,510,344, with no remainder.

Since 45,510,344 cannot be divided by just 1 and 45,510,344, it is not a prime number.
